输入描述: 输入包括一个字符。 输出描述: 输出该字符是字母(YES)或不是(NO)。用c++写
时间: 2024-10-11 16:16:49 浏览: 20
字符数组的输入输出-c++程序设计
你可以使用C++标准库中的`std::isalpha()`函数来检查输入的字符是否为字母。这个函数会返回一个布尔值,如果字符是字母则为`true`,否则为`false`。下面是一个简单的示例程序:
```cpp
#include <iostream>
#include <cctype>
bool isLetter(char c) {
return std::isalpha(c);
}
int main() {
char input;
std::cout << "请输入一个字符: ";
std::cin >> input;
if (isLetter(input)) {
std::cout << "该字符是字母: YES" << std::endl;
} else {
std::cout << "该字符不是字母: NO" << std::endl;
}
return 0;
}
```
在这个程序中,用户输入一个字符,然后`isLetter()`函数检查它是否为字母。根据函数的返回结果,程序输出相应的消息。
阅读全文